Around The World On A Bicycle, Vol. 1

Around the World on a Bicycle, Vol. 1

by Thomas Stevens

This book is an account of Thomas Stevens' journey around the world on a bicycle. Stevens was the first person to complete such a journey, and his book provides a fascinating glimpse into the world of the late 19th century. Stevens' journey took him through a variety of countries and cultures, and he provides detailed descriptions of the people and places he encountered. The book is also a valuable historical document, as it provides a firsthand account of the world during a time of great change.
